Specific gravity is defined as the ratio of the density of the solid part of a material to the density of water at 20°C. Typically, the specific gravity of soils is in the range 2.60 to about 2.80. The specific gravity of GC samples used in geotechnical studies has been found to range from 1.96 to 2.54, with most values between 2.48 and 2.50 (Figure 7.5).

As preconized by Siddique (2010b), the bulk specific gravity values of the MSWI ash ranges from 1.5 to 2.2 for the sand-size or fine particles and 1.9 and 2.4 for the coarse particles compared to approximately 2.6–2.8 for conventional aggregate materials.

Specific gravity is a measure of a material’s density (mass per unit volume) as compared to the density of water at 73.4°F (23°C). Therefore, by definition, water at a temperature of 73.4°F (23°C) has a specific gravity of 1.
2 天前· According to the ‘Oxford Dictionary of Construction, Surveying, & Civil Engineering’, specific gravity is also known as relative density. It is the ratio of a material’s density to the density of another material. However, the ratio almost always uses water as the standard comparison. “Specific gravity” is the density of a material relative to water. Since rocks are comprised of several distinct mineral phases, they do not have a fixed specific gravity. Instead, a rock’s “bulk density” arises as a result of the percentage of all minerals in a sample multiplied by the specific gravity of each.

Bulk specific gravity of concrete materials Portland Cement 3.15 Pozzolan 2.2 to 2.8 Natural Aggregates 2.4 to 2.9 Water 1.0 Bulk specific gravity applies to porous materials. Specific-Gravity Bottle: A flask made to hold a known volume of liquid at a specified temperature (usually 20°C). The bottle is weighed, filled with the liquid whose specific gravity is to be found, and weighed again. The difference in weights is divided by the weight of an equal volume of water to give the specific gravity

Specific gravity of various materials, gasses and liquids. Specific gravity is a measure of the relative density of a substance as compared to the density of water at a standard temperature. Physicists use 39.2F (4C) as the standard, but engineers ordinarily use 60F. In the International System of Units (SI Units), the density of water is 1.00 g/cm3 at the standard temperature.

2020-06-26· Specific gravity is a ratio and therefore is unitless. Bulk density Bulk density is just what it sounds like-a measure of the density of the bulk material. This property determines how many pounds of material will fit in the silo, the rail car, the gaylord, or whatever other container is used to transport and store the material.
3.1 Apparent porosity, water absorption, apparent specific gravity, and bulk density are primary properties of burned refractory stone and shapes. These properties are widely used in the evaluation and comparison of product quality and as part of the criteria for selection and use of refractory products in a variety of industrial applications.
